PROCLAMATION OF GEN. BOLIVAR AFTER THE BATTLE OF JUNIN

Peruvians!—The campaign which is about to ensure your liberty, has commenced under the most auspicious auspices.—The army of Gen. Canterac has received a mortal blow on the field of Junin, by the loss of one third of its forces and the moral effects which it is likely to produce:—the Spaniards fly in dismay, abandoning the most fertile provinces, while general Olañeta occupies upper Peru with an army truly patriotic and determined to be the protector of liberty.

Peruvians!—Two powerful enemies encompass the royalists of Peru—the army of Olañeta on the one hand, who, satiated with Spanish tyranny has shaken off the yoke and is now fiercely fighting against the enemies of South America—and on the other our own. General Olañeta and his illustrious companions in arms have made themselves worthy of American gratitude, and I do consider them worthy in a high degree of the loftiest rewards. Hence Peru and the whole of South America must look upon that general as one of the liberators.

Peruvians!—We shall shortly visit the cradle of the Peruvian empire, and the temple of the sun. Cuzco will enjoy on the first day of its liberty, more pleasure and glory, than it did under the golden kingdom of its Incas. Head quarters, liberator at Huancayo, 15th August, 1824.

BOLIVAR.
